Output 62971b10234269c84f604d3ffdeeb266b2cc7247e96af552efd9f52784501842:4

value
99960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 135010941e49a85af0fce9371ba479b7ccdc7c21 OP_EQUALVERIFY OP_CHECKSIG
address
12m7keE8utrWRKUe1tbbvgvxiZdhSsFhNF
transaction
62971b10234269c84f604d3ffdeeb266b2cc7247e96af552efd9f52784501842
spent
true